Asbestos is a mineral that occurs naturally that was coveted for its durability, fire-resistant properties, and its low cost. It was used in thousands of products throughout the 20th century, but especially after WWII when production grew because of the demands of wartime. The fibers are toxic and have been linked to a variety of illnesses including asbestosis, lung cancer, and mesothelioma.

Finding the Compensation You Need

Your attorney can help you in the event that you or someone in your family has contracted mesothelioma or lung cancer after exposure to asbestos. A successful claim could pay for your medical bills as well as lost income, out-of-pocket expenses as well as pain and suffering, among other losses.

An experienced asbestos lawyer can determine the most appropriate state to file a lawsuit in and will make sure your case is filed on time, so you are not denied the money you deserve. In certain states, the statute of limitations is as little as just a few years.

You may be eligible for compensation from the Department of Veterans Affairs and trust funds, in addition to filing a lawsuit against asbestos companies that are responsible for your exposure. Your lawyer can help determine your legal options and provide the best advice.

Mesothelioma compensation from a trust fund, lawsuit or VA claim can help victims and their families pay for the costs of treatment and other expenses. It is also meant to create a sense of justice and accountability for those responsible for asbestos exposure.

New York asbestos victims need assistance from an experienced attorney to obtain the benefits they are entitled to. The state has a long history of heavy industry, and a lot of workers at power plants, factories and shipyards as well as other manufacturing facilities were exposed to asbestos.
